Episode 69: Song Sung Blue

This week we took a trip back to Wisconsin in the late ’80s and met up with the locally famous Neil Diamond tribute (or should we say interpretive) band Thunder and Lightning. The title sequence says this is based on a true story, but it feels like an over-the-top Hollywood portrait that’s a bit too loose with the facts. Tina learns that she isn’t much of a fan of Neil’s music and Stratis doesn’t give Hugh Jackman a lot of love as the lead singer. We both thought Kate Hudson’s portrayal was wonderful and that perhaps the movie should have focused on her instead. If you’d like to roadtrip to the Badger State, hop in!
